Why Become a Barber?

Barbering can be considered a subspecialty in the larger field of cosmetology. While cosmetologists train to work in hair, nails, skin, makeup, and overall beauty enhancement, barbers focus on cutting hair, almost exclusively men’s hair, and giving shaves and trimming facial hair. They might learn specialized techniques such as coloring and permanent waving like cosmetologists do, but it’s not essential. Barbers and cosmetologists also earn different licenses that specify which services they can legally perform. The first step to becoming a barber is to complete a barbering program. You might choose to enroll in a dedicated barber school or sign up for a barbering program in a cosmetology school that offers barbering as a specialty. Because states have different requirements for training and licensure, it is important to start by checking with your state cosmetology board.

Is the Barber School Accredited? It's essential to make certain that the barber college you select is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education certified local or national agency,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Programs accredited by the NACCAS must measure up to their high standards ensuring a quality curriculum and education. Accreditation may also be essential for acquiring student loans or financial aid, which frequently are not offered in National City CA for non- accredited schools. It's also a requirement for licensing in many states that the training be accredited. And as a final benefit, many businesses will not hire rec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or might look more favorably upon individuals with accredited training.

Is Enough Hands-On Training Provided?  Studying and mastering barbering techniques and abilities involves lots of practice on people. Ask how much live, hands-on training is included in the barber courses you will be attending. Some schools have shops on site that allow students to practice their developing skills on real people. If a National City CA barber school furnishes limited or no scheduled live training, but instead relies heavily on using mannequins, it might not be the most effective option for cultivating your skills. So try to find alternate schools that furnish this kind of training.

Is Financial Assistance Available?  Most barber schools provide financial aid or student loan assistance for their students. Check if the schools you are considering have a financial aid office. Talk to a counselor and identify what student loans or grants you may get approved for. If the school belongs to the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S), it will have scholarships available to students as well.
